Mercury toxicity is a serious environmental and public health concern that affects millions of people worldwide. The neuropathogenesis of mercury toxicity refers to the way in which mercury exposure leads to damage to the nervous system, including the brain and spinal cord. This damage can result in a range of neurological disorders, including cognitive impairment, tremors, and even death.
The corporate sector has a significant role to play in addressing the issue of mercury toxicity. Many industries, such as mining, manufacturing, and energy production, are major sources of mercury emissions. These emissions can contaminate the environment and expose people to harmful levels of mercury.
Corporate responsibility in this context involves taking steps to reduce mercury emissions and minimize the risk of mercury toxicity. This can include implementing pollution control measures, investing in cleaner technologies, and conducting regular environmental audits to identify and address sources of mercury pollution.
In addition to reducing emissions, corporations can also take steps to prevent mercury exposure among their employees and the communities in which they operate. This can include providing training on mercury safety, implementing safe handling procedures for mercurycontaining products, and conducting regular health screenings to identify and treat mercury poisoning.
The neuropathogenesis of mercury toxicity highlights the importance of corporate responsibility in protecting public health and the environment. By taking proactive steps to reduce mercury emissions and prevent exposure, corporations can help to mitigate the risks associated with mercury toxicity and contribute to a healthier and more sustainable future for all.
